返回

技巧揭秘:巧用“编辑OLE DB”查询中的SQL语句,轻松汇总关联数据列表记录

Excel技巧

导言

在日常工作中,我们经常需要汇总来自不同数据源的关联数据。借助 Access 的强大功能,我们可以通过导入外部数据结合“编辑OLE DB”查询中的SQL语句,轻松实现关联数据列表所有记录的汇总。这不仅可以节省时间,还能提高数据处理的效率和准确性。

步骤详解

1. 导入外部数据

首先,我们需要导入包含关联数据的外部数据。打开 Access 数据库,单击“外部数据”选项卡,选择“新数据源”>“自文件”>“自 Access”。浏览并选择关联的数据文件,点击“导入”。

2. 创建“编辑OLE DB”查询

导入数据后,右键单击导航窗格中的外部数据源,选择“编辑”。在弹出的“编辑OLE DB”窗口中,单击“SQL”选项卡。

3. 编写SQL语句

在“SQL”选项卡的文本框中,输入以下SQL语句:

SELECT * FROM [关联数据列表名称]

例如,如果关联数据列表名称为“关联数据列表”,则SQL语句为:

SELECT * FROM [关联数据列表]

4. 运行查询

编写好SQL语句后,点击“运行”按钮。查询将执行并返回所有关联数据列表的记录。

示例

假设我们有一个包含客户信息(客户表)和订单信息(订单表)的关联数据列表。客户表和订单表通过客户ID关联。

客户表

客户ID 客户姓名
1 张三
2 李四
3 王五

订单表

订单ID 客户ID 订单金额
1 1 100
2 1 200
3 2 300
4 3 400

SQL语句

SELECT * FROM [关联数据列表]

查询结果

客户ID 客户姓名 订单ID 订单金额
1 张三 1 100
1 张三 2 200
2 李四 3 300
3 王五 4 400

优势

使用“编辑OLE DB”查询中的SQL语句汇总关联数据列表记录具有以下优势:

  • 效率高: 一次查询即可获取所有记录,无需逐个列表进行合并。
  • 准确性高: SQL语句可以精准控制数据筛选和排序,确保汇总结果的准确性。
  • 灵活性强: SQL语句支持多种过滤和聚合函数,可以根据需要定制汇总结果。

总结

通过导入外部数据结合“编辑OLE DB”查询中的SQL语句,我们可以轻松汇总关联数据列表的所有记录。这种技术不仅提高了工作效率,还保障了数据处理的准确性。掌握这一技巧,将大大提升我们的数据处理能力。